What are human rights?

Rights that can be earned through good behavior

Basic freedoms and protections for every person

Laws that apply only to citizens

Privileges granted by the government

Answer explanation

Human rights are basic freedoms and protections that belong to every person, regardless of their status. They are inherent and cannot be earned or revoked, unlike privileges or laws that apply only to citizens.

When did the Universal Declaration of Human Rights (UDHR) come into effect?

1950

1960

1948

1945

Answer explanation

The Universal Declaration of Human Rights (UDHR) was adopted by the United Nations General Assembly on December 10, 1948, making 1948 the correct answer. The other years listed are not associated with its adoption.

What does the right to education in Thailand ensure?

Tuition-free basic education for children

Free education for all levels

Scholarships for higher education

Mandatory education until age 18

Answer explanation

The right to education in Thailand ensures tuition-free basic education for children, making it accessible for all, while higher education and mandatory education until age 18 are not guaranteed under this right.

What is the main role of the National Human Rights Commission of Thailand (NHRC)?

To create new laws

To protect and promote human rights

To enforce criminal laws

To manage international relations

Answer explanation

The main role of the National Human Rights Commission of Thailand (NHRC) is to protect and promote human rights, ensuring that individuals' rights are respected and upheld in the country.

5.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

What is one of the powers of the NHRC?

To create educational programs

To manage international aid

To issue public reports on rights violations

To arrest individuals

Answer explanation

One of the powers of the NHRC is to issue public reports on rights violations. This function is crucial for promoting accountability and transparency regarding human rights issues.
